Subject: [PATCH] ARM: OMAP: Fixes for suspend / resume GPIO wake-up handling

Use the correct wake-up enable register, and make it
work with 34xx also.

Signed-off-by: Tero Kristo <tero.kristo@nokia.com>
Signed-off-by: Kevin Hilman <khilman@deeprootsystems.com>
Signed-off-by: Tony Lindgren <tony@atomide.com>
---
 arch/arm/plat-omap/gpio.c |    5 +++--
 1 files changed, 3 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/arch/arm/plat-omap/gpio.c b/arch/arm/plat-omap/gpio.c
index 8679fbc..424049d 100644
--- a/arch/arm/plat-omap/gpio.c
+++ b/arch/arm/plat-omap/gpio.c
@@ -101,6 +101,7 @@
 #define OMAP24XX_GPIO_IRQSTATUS2	0x0028
 #define OMAP24XX_GPIO_IRQENABLE2	0x002c
 #define OMAP24XX_GPIO_IRQENABLE1	0x001c
+#define OMAP24XX_GPIO_WAKE_EN		0x0020
 #define OMAP24XX_GPIO_CTRL		0x0030
 #define OMAP24XX_GPIO_OE		0x0034
 #define OMAP24XX_GPIO_DATAIN		0x0038
@@ -1551,7 +1552,7 @@ static int omap_gpio_suspend(struct sys_device *dev, pm_message_t mesg)
 #endif
 #if defined(CONFIG_ARCH_OMAP24XX) || defined(CONFIG_ARCH_OMAP34XX)
 		case METHOD_GPIO_24XX:
-			wake_status = bank->base + OMAP24XX_GPIO_SETWKUENA;
+			wake_status = bank->base + OMAP24XX_GPIO_WAKE_EN;
 			wake_clear = bank->base + OMAP24XX_GPIO_CLEARWKUENA;
 			wake_set = bank->base + OMAP24XX_GPIO_SETWKUENA;
 			break;
@@ -1574,7 +1575,7 @@ static int omap_gpio_resume(struct sys_device *dev)
 {
 	int i;
 
-	if (!cpu_is_omap24xx() && !cpu_is_omap16xx())
+	if (!cpu_class_is_omap2() && !cpu_is_omap16xx())
 		return 0;
 
 	for (i = 0; i < gpio_bank_count; i++) {
